BREACH WIDENING
CHURCHES IN GERMANY UNPOPULAR LEADER (Received Nov. 27. 2 p.m. BERLIN, Nov. 20. The .schism in the German Christian movement is spreading, and includes the Bavarian section, all the Pomeranian clergy, and 1100 of 1200 Wortomburg pastors, while the Thu ringian.s have adjured Bishop Hossenf elder’s leadership. Laymen have formed a, society, similar to the Pastors’ Emergency League, to protect the Bible. Bishop Hossenfolder compelled Archbishop Schocffel, of Hamburg, to resign in favor of Bishop Coeh, of Saxony, who insists on separate ch 11 relies for Christianised Jews.
